#9f3150 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9f3150 is composed of 62.4% red, 19.2%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.2% magenta, 49.7%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 343.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 40.8%. #9f3150 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62a0 with #3f0000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

● #9f3150 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#9f3150 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9f3150 has RGB values of R:159, G:49,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.5,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10432848.

Shades and Tints of #9f3150
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090305 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fa is the lightest one.
